Actronadol 200mg is a medication indicated for the short-term symptomatic treatment of mild to moderate pain such as headache, toothache and pain associated with tooth extraction, menstrual pain, muscle pain, joint pain and fever reduction, in adults and adolescents over 16 years of age.
Active substance: Each film-coated tablet contains 200 mg of naproxen, equivalent to 220 mg of naproxen sodium.
Dosage and method of administration:
Undesirable effects can be minimized by using the minimum effective dose for the shortest period of time necessary to control symptoms. Adults and adolescents over 16 years of age and weighing more than 50 kg: 1 film-coated tablet (200 mg naproxen) every 8–12 hours while symptoms persist. An initial dose of 2 film-coated tablets (400 mg naproxen), followed by 1 tablet (200 mg naproxen) every 12 hours, may provide greater relief. The maximum daily dose of naproxen should not exceed 3 film-coated tablets (3 x 200 mg = 600 mg naproxen). Do not use for more than 7 days for the symptomatic treatment of pain. Patients should be advised to consult their doctor if pain persists or worsens. Actronadol should not be used in children under 16 years of age as dose adjustment based on body weight is not possible. The maximum dose for elderly patients, patients with renal impairment, and patients with hepatic impairment is 2 film-coated tablets per day, divided into two doses.
Contraindications:
Hypersensitivity to the active substance or to any of the excipients. History of bronchospasm, asthma, rhinitis, urticaria, or anaphylactic or anaphylactoid-type reactions associated with the administration of acetylsalicylic acid or other non-steroidal anti-inflammatory drugs (NSAIDs). Active bleeding or risk of bleeding. History of gastrointestinal bleeding or perforation related to previous NSAID treatment. Active or past peptic, gastric, or duodenal ulcer or recurrent bleeding (2 or more distinct episodes of ulceration or bleeding). Severe heart failure. Severe renal insufficiency (creatinine clearance less than 30 ml/min). Hepatic cirrhosis and severe hepatic failure. Ongoing intensive diuretic treatment. Ongoing anticoagulant treatment. Pregnancy and breastfeeding.
